A sweet shop in Liphook was raided by four masked men in the early hours of Wednesday, December 14.

The thieves, wearing hooded tops, jackets and gloves, smashed into Sweet Treatz in The Square at around 2am.

They took the till, as well as a charity box.

The four men are described as being white and aged between 18 and 25.
